Your iP is: 216.73.216.116
Near: United States

IP Lookup Details:
IP Information - 220.172.206.210
Host name: 220.172.206.210
Country: China
Country Code: CN
Region: Guizhou
City: Baishajing
Latitude: 27.5493
Longitude: 106.362
IP Lookup Details:
IP Information - 220.172.206.210
Host name: 220.172.206.210
Country: China
Country Code: CN
Region: Guizhou
City: Baishajing
Latitude: 27.5493
Longitude: 106.362